Digital X-Rays
For your health and benefit, our practice utilizes state-of-the-art computerized dental imaging. Instead of using conventional dental film, we utilize small silicone sensors. These sensors are placed in your mouth to capture images that are immediately displayed on HDTV monitors conveniently located in every treatment room. This allows the doctor to diagnose, discuss, and plan your treatment more quickly. Our system results in 90% less radiation exposure to you.
Our panoramic x-ray unit allows us to visualize your whole mouth (and most of the head & neck region) allowing us to easily count your child's tooth-buds, locate your impacted wisdom teeth, and diagnose the presence of disease or any departure or deviation from a normal condition.

These computed digital dental images are stored in our secure computer server and become part of your permanent record in our practice. Hard copies may be printed and sent to other dentists as well as insurance companies. As the digital age spreads through dentistry, it has become commonplace to email x-rays between the various dentists and physicians caring for you.
Digital Crown Impressions
A digital scanner, instead of the typical sticky impression material, is used to scan the tooth when preparing it for a crown. The digital image is sent to a machine which creates the model from which the crown is fabricated. Using this method we are able to achieve more accurate, better fitting, and precise crowns. This means less of a chance of a remake and longer lasting results.

3-Dimensional CT Scanner
This is the very latest technology for high definition 3-D imaging of the jaw, sinuses, and teeth. This new 3-D imaging technique has many applications in dentistry, and having it located right here in our office makes it convenient and affordable to our patients. With this new device, we can clearly view and measure---to pinpoint accuracy---any area of the head and neck. We routinely use it to establish whether you have enough bone for dental implants, to locate all of the canals in your tooth prior to a root canal procedure, or to visualize abnormalities & disease usually undetectable on conventional radiographs. Having this 3-D version allows us to avoid any vital structures like nerves and vessels during our procedures. In a nutshell, it enhances our ability to see what we need to see before we do your surgeries, orthodontics, or reconstruction.

The WAND System
The WAND System is the first recognized advancement in anesthetic injections since the invention of the syringe. This is a computer-controlled device that reduces operator strain, creating new injection techniques, enhancing site-specific injections, in many cases eliminating numbness of face and lips and delivering a more predictable, rapid onset of anesthesia using less anesthetic. Perhaps the most pleasant reward for our patients is the Wand's ability to deliver a virtually pain-free injection, reducing patient fear and anxiety in the chair. Most pain associated with an injection is caused by the flow of anesthetic injected too quickly, because it creates a burning sensation. The WAND's computer-controlled ability to automatically deliver local anesthetic solution at precise pressure results in a controlled, highly effective and virtually pain-free and comfortable injection.

Cavitron
A Cavitron is a dental tool that uses high frequency sound waves to quickly and efficiently clean teeth more effectively than by using hand instruments alone. The Cavitron ultrasonic cleaner is a high-tech instrument that has proved to be an extremely successful tool in removing tartar from both above and below the gum line. Our hygienists use this tool to provide you with a comprehensive cleaning during your regular hygiene visits.
